Young Leaders Advisory Board

As the rail industry grows over the next decade and beyond, today’s young rail professionals will lead its development and shape the future of rail.

Our Young Leaders Advisory Board (Y-LAB) was established in 2019 to harness the ideas of young talent in the rail industry to inform the issues, projects and priorities the ARA pursues. Y-LAB reports to the ARA Board and provides regular updates and advice to support our advocacy agenda.

The Y-LAB is an eight-person, gender-balanced Board, comprised of members who represent all sectors of the rail industry. Appointments are for two years, with four Y-LAB members appointed each year. Read the Y-LAB Terms of Reference here.

Y-LAB’s purpose statement is Providing younger perspectives today, to shape the diverse and sustainable rail industry of tomorrow.

Be part of our Future Leaders Program

Our six-month Future Leaders Program aims to create and retain great leaders across the rail industry in Australia and New Zealand. By taking part, you will have the chance to develop your leadership skills and be involved in group projects. Participants will also join the Future Leaders Alumni group to support ongoing networking beyond the program itself.
